Morgan's Mercenaries: The Hunters books in order

Morgan's Mercenaries: The Hunters is a five-book sub-series by Lindsay McKenna following special operatives known as the Hunters, published between 1998 and 2000.

The Hunters sub-series introduces a specific team within the larger Morgan’s Mercenaries world, spotlighting elite operatives who go by the Hunter designation. Starting in 1998 with Heart of the Hunter, the books follow individual soldiers as the primary point-of-view characters, which gives each entry a standalone quality while still connecting to the broader organization.

Hunter’s Woman and Hunter’s Pride appeared in 1999 and continued the pattern of following a single operative’s story, with the romance developing against a backdrop of dangerous assignments. The Untamed Hunter in 2000 rounded out the original run of new material for this group. Morgan’s Marriage appears in the list as a connective tissue book that ties the Hunters back to the core series.

Readers who enjoy the romantic suspense elements of McKenna’s military world will find The Hunters a good starting point, as each book is accessible without heavy backstory from the main series. Heart of the Hunter is the natural place to begin.
